AY62 WWR is a 2012 Fiat 500 in White with a 875c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 14 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 78.6%.
Across all 2012 Fiat 500 models, the average MOT pass rate is 75.5% with a typical mileage of 46,837 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Fiat 500 fails its MOT is shock absorber has an excessively worn bush, accounting for 26,240 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AY62 WWR,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Fiat 500 typically stays on UK roads for around 18 years. At 14 years old, this Fiat 500 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
